Datos dentro de un algoritmo
En algoritmos
un dato es un valor numérico que se toma como entrada para poder ejecutar el
algoritmo. Dentro de los tipos de datos se definen los siguientes:
1.
Datos
numéricos: Dentro de
los tipos de datos numéricos encontramos valores enteros y valores reales. Los
enteros son números que pueden estar precedidos del signo + o – y que no tienen
parte decimal a diferencia de los valores reales, algunos ejemplos son:
Enteros:
1, 2, 234, 4423, 55534, 8530
Reales:
7.5, 4.3, 32.34, 444.5, 34443.554
Dentro
del lenguaje de Python el tipo de variable esta determinado por el tipo de dato
que maneja así para asignar una variable con un valor antes mencionado tenemos
la siguiente manera:
Para
almacenar números enteros (int) a variables usamos el igual así:
a=10
b=13
Para
almacenar un valor real (float) en una variable tenemos que añadir un numero
con un punto flotante:
c= 24.6
d=12.5
2.
Datos
alfanuméricos: El tipo
de dato conocido como alfanumérico es de tipo carácter es decir un solo
carácter y también el tipo cadena o secuencia de caracteres, son datos que su
contenido son letras o números o símbolos, cabe recalcar que en este tipo de
datos no se toma en cuenta el valor del numero en el caso de tomar valor de
carácter.
Para
el caso de Python tenemos para texto o cadena de caracteres (string) la
siguiente sintaxis:
Saludo= “hola”
color=” Rojo”
Nótese
el uso de las comillas para asignar una cadena de caracteres a una variable, no
hay que confundir la variable del dato asignado.
Para
este efecto también se pueden usar las comillas simples es decir en lugar de
poner “hola” se usa también ‘hola’.
3.
Datos
lógicos: Los datos de
este tipo son conocidos también como booleanos.
Son datos que sólo puedes tomar valores True o False.
Para
los datos que pueden tomar valores verdadero o falso en Python se usa de manera
similar la asignación es decir usando el igual así:
t= True
f=False
Bibliografía: "Algoritmos resueltos con Python" "Seudocódigos-Diagramas de flujo" de Enrique Edgardo Condor Tinoco y Marco Antonio De la Cruz Rocca.
Comentarios
Publicar un comentario